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will arrive at your home and conduct a thorough assessment of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ak or water issue and find out the extent of the damage.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and moisture, and we’ll create a customized plan to address the issue.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use high-powered pumps and vacuums to extract the water from your home. Our team will work efficiently to remove as much water as possible, using specialized equipment to remove water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is removed,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your home. This includes using indust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
After the drying process is complete, we’ll clean and sanitize your home to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. Our team will use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ove any remaining debris and bacteria.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ll work with you to restore and reconstruct any damaged areas of your home. This may include repairing or replacing drywall, flooring, and other materials.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. If you notice a musty smell that persists, it’s time to call our team.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in the appearance or feel of your flooring, it’s time to investigate further.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of a leak or water issue. Don’t ignore these signs, call our team to investigate and repair the damage.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
Visible signs of water damage, such as water pooling or water spots, can be a sign of a larger issue.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call our team to investigate and repair the damage.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. If you notice any signs of mold or mildew, it’s time to call our team to investigate and repair the damage.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can be a sign of a water issue.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, it’s time to investigate further and call our team if necessary.

Residential Water Extraction Cost in Rancho Mission Viejo, CA
The cost of Residential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Rancho Mission Viejo, CA. Our team will provide a customized estimate for your specific situation, and we’ll work with you to find a solution that fits your budget.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of drying process.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Type of cleaning solutions used, size of affected area, and level of contamination.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of materials used for reconstruction. |
| Equipment Rental and Use | $100 – $500 | Duration of rental, type of equipment used, and local rental fees. |
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and level of complexity. |
